Jerry, don’t make it more complicated than it needs to be.
If the new ride height valve arm and hole location is the same as the old one, and you do not change the length of the rod it is a drop in replacement, no adjustment required.
The Prevost spec for height is as measured between the top and bottom air bag plates, but if the coach is sitting on a flat floor I have been able to use the measurement between the floor and the bottom of the bay doors. Just remember that there are going to be variations due to the small angular operating differential of the valve, so if you do have to make an adjustment try to take a variety of measurements such as starting out with the bus low, the bus high, the bus leaning, etc. and you will note minor vairations in where the bus ends up when you rest the switch to the driving height position. The object is to get the average as close as you can get because it will not every go to the precise height every single time.

NEVER EVER DO WORK ON A PREVOST SUSPENSION UNLESS THE CHASSIS IS SUPPORTED AT THE CHASSIS SUPPORT POINTS.
Having said that, if the key is off it is unlikely the coach will drop if the ride height valves are removed because the 5 port Norgren is holding air in the air bags. But it is not worth the risk to be monkeying around beneath the coach to not support it.

Jon, is there just one ride height valve per side on the back? I don’t readily see one for the tag axle.
-
Yes, There is one ride height valve in the front, top center over the axle and one on each side in the rear, just ahead of the drive axle. The three air bags per side in the rear are tied together as far as pressure goes unless you lift the tag axle, in which case the path between the two drive axle air supplies and the tag axle air supply is blocked by the three port Norgren.

Jerry, regarding leaking in the suspension systems I cannot say where a leak might be, and on an older coach with original equipment it is unlikely to be a single leak, but a combination of minor leaks that have begun due to age. The air bags themselves can leak, all Norgren valves can leak in ways you will go crazy trying to detect (ask Tom), and fittings, especially push in can also leak. I have had compression fittings that were undisturbed leak due to a crack in the fitting, I have had air bags leak at the bottom of the can, and I have had Norgren valves leak not only through the valve, but out the ends of the valve leaking past the spool.
The good news is if you are prepared to do your own work for about $2000 for parts you can totaly renew your suspension and if you are careful and all your fittings are leak free you will end up with a coach that is good for years. But as others will tell you attention to detail is critical and if it leans when you get it done you spend a lot of time following air flow to chase down the leaky point.
